December 15, 2022, Commack, NY – Tamron announces a new firmware update available today for TAMRON 50-400mm F/4.5-6.3 Di III VC VXD (Model A067) and 150-500mm F/5-6.7 Di III VC VXD (Model A057) for Sony E-mount. With this new firmware update, the AF tracking performance is significantly improved, and will now maintain excellent tracking of moving subjects. AF Assist function during video recording is also now supported on both models as well as the 20-40mm F/2.8 Di III VXD (Model A062). Users can update to the new firmware by using the free Tamron Lens Utility™ software on Models A067 and A062 and through the camera body on Model A057.
Nikon Z30 Low test published by Photons to Photos, in the test you can see Nikon has used the same sensor we have seen in the Nikon Z50 camera. So, finally, the Nikon Z30 has become the best camera for low-light / uncontrolled light environments in that price range.
As you can see the graph performance graph of Nikon ZFC, Nikon Z30, and Nikon Z50 punched together. And we have no visible difference in the sensor performance of all these cameras.
As you can see the low light performance, as well as the Photographic Dynamic range of the Nikon Z30, also matches with the Sony A6400. Being an $800 camera its sensor performance matches with higher price range competitors.

The Nikon Z9S is rumored to arrive sometime in Q4 of 2025. The name is not confirmed yet, but there was a tip that Project Z9S has been started. The camera is coming to directly compete against the existing Canon R3 as well as Canon R1, with flagship capabilities and ultra-fast shooting speed, with a kind of lower resolution sensor similar to what we have seen in the Nikon Z6 Mark III.
But keep in mind Nikon is very smart with their moves; they have added a partially developed stacked CMOS sensor in their Z6 Mark III camera, not the fully stacked sensor, and the big reason was to save it for a future flagship model. So, yes, a 24 MP fully developed stacked CMOS sensor is still under development, and we will soon see it in the Z9S camera body.

Sony A9 III was scheduled to arrive in Q3 of 2021, but the camera was delayed due to a chip shortage. Even in 2022, the A9 III was not able to make its space on Sony’s list. And now its announcement is overdue, and we are expecting that Sony A9 III camera is expected to arrive in Q2/Q3 of 2023.
